From Audit to Appeal: Your Options After an Unsuccessful 280E Position Cannabis businesses nationwide have been exploring strategies to work around IRS code 280E, which prohibits businesses involved in Schedule I or II controlled substances from deducting ordinary business expenses or claiming tax credits on their federal tax returns.
